Month-long training for women concludes

Update: 2010-09-15 00:00 GMT

GUWAHATI, Jan 11 - The Women Cell of the Commissioner of Industries and Commerce recently conducted a month-long training programme at the National Small Industries Corporation (NSIC), Bamunimaidam here.

Attending the closing ceremony as chief guest on Saturday, Minister of Industries & Commerce Siddique Ahmed gave away certificates to the trainees present on the occasion, an official release said.

The Minister stated that the present Government has emphasised the need to impart training to women so that they could become industrially-oriented and thus benefit from it.

At the same venue, the Minister also inaugurated a training programme for handicapped youths under the scheme �Multi-disciplinary Skill Development�. Youths will be imparted training on mobile repairing and weaving fancy bags.

Chief General Manager of NSIC, Guwahati Centre JK Mahanta welcomed the gathering. Additional Directors of Industries and Commerce MU Ahmed and Manjula Saikia Bhuyan also spoke on the occasion.
